    In Ajagurajah Movement, we don’t vote

    Bishop Kwabena Asiamah, popularly known as Ajagurajah, has stated that he will not be voting in the upcoming December 7 general elections.

    In an interview with Smart Ghana on December 5, 2024, the founder of the Ajagurajah Movement claimed that it is a rule in his church that neither he nor his members are allowed to participate in voting.

    He said that it is God who appoints leaders, and as such, he has left the elections in God’s hands to decide.

    “My church members and I don’t vote. I’ve never voted in my life. I will leave Ghana before December 7 and return only after the results have been announced.”

    “God appoints a king; whatever happens, we are in it. I know who will win this election. If you’re a pastor and don’t know when to speak or what to say at the right time, people will keep insulting you,” he stated.

    Ajagurajah also shared his thoughts on the influx of prophecies that have surfaced in the lead-up to the elections.

    “Everyone is sharing their opinions. I’ve told my children that I know who is right in all the controversies, and I know who will cry someday,” he stated.
